Impressive Cargo Space
The Yukon XL’s cabin is spacious, seats up to eight, and has 16 extra cubic feet of cargo space over regular Yukon models. This gives the interior 41.5 cubic feet behind the third-row seats, 93.8 cubic feet when folding them down, and an expansive 144.7 cubic feet of available space with both the second- and third-row seats folded – perfect for hauling all types of cargo.
Other Interior Highlights
Generous cargo space isn’t the only thing you’ll find inside the cabin, as tri-zone climate control comes in every model and the standard front bucket seats offer plenty of comfort options in most trim levels. These include driver seat memory, heating and ventilation, power lumbar support, and 16-way power adjustability. Full-grain leather, cloth, and premium leather trim are some of the seating fabric choices available, depending on the model.
Power and Fuel Efficiency
Also offering powerful performance and versatility, four-wheel drive is available and most models come standard with a powerful 355-horsepower V8 engine that features Dynamic Fuel Management technology to optimize fuel usage. There’s also a stronger 6.2-liter V8 that churns out 420 horses if you need more output, though those looking for optimal fuel efficiency will love the 277-horsepower 3.0-liter Duramax Turbo Diesel engine that gets up to 27 MPG, a rare find among full-size SUVs.
Tech and Entertainment
Along with the standard GMC Premium Infotainment System, there are three audio systems available, depending on the trim level, and both wireless charging and a universal home remote come standard in most upper trim levels. Connecting to trailers is simplified with the standard Hitch Guidance feature, the available 15-inch diagonal head-up display is adjustable, and multiple devices can connect to the standard Wi-Fi hotspot simultaneously anywhere within 50 feet of the vehicle.
Safety and Driver Assistance
Standard safety and driver-assist highlights include multiple airbags throughout the cabin, including seat-mounted side impact airbags for the front seats and head-curtain airbags for the front and rear, and collision-avoidance systems like the Following Distance Indicator, Front and Rear Park Assist, Forward Collision Alert, Front Pedestrian Braking, and Automatic Emergency Braking. Other highlights include StabiliTrak, Trailer Sway Control, and Hill Start Assist, which are also standard and can all provide extra stability when it’s needed.
